Target

Transcriptionally controlled transcription factor. Binds to DNA sites required for the transcription of alpha 1-antitrypsin, apolipoprotein CIII, transthyretin genes and HNF1-alpha. May be essential for development of the liver, kidney and intestine.

Assay Principle

Aviva Systems Biology Hnf4a ELISA Kit (Mouse) (OKEI00471) is based on standard sandwich enzyme-linked immuno-sorbent assay technology. An antibody specific for Hnf4a has been pre-coated onto a 96-wellplate (12 x 8 Well Strips) . Standards or test samples are added to the wells, incubated and removed. A biotinylated detector antibody specific for Hnf4a is added, incubated and followed by washing. Avidin-Peroxidase Conjugate is then added, incubated and unbound conjugate is washed away. An enzymatic reaction is produced through the addition of a luminol substrate which is catalyzed by the HRP to produce light emission. The light emission is read by a luminometer (or photo-multiplier equipped instrument) and the intensity of the emitted light is proportional to the amount of sample Hnf4a
